Cultivating a Growth Mindset in Language Acquisition

Language learning is often perceived as a technical challenge, but this podcast episode shifts the focus toward the psychological and emotional dimensions of the process. By employing positive reinforcement, meditation, and structured self-reflection, the speaker provides a roadmap for learners to overcome the common anxieties associated with acquiring a new language. The core message emphasizes that progress is a byproduct of consistency, patience, and a healthy relationship with failure.

The Philosophy of Progress over Perfection

A recurring theme throughout the session is the rejection of the "perfectionist" trap. Many learners stall because they fear making errors, yet the speaker explicitly states, "Making mistakes helps me learn" and "Progress is better than perfection." This mindset shift is crucial because it reframes errors not as failures, but as evidence of active engagement. By acknowledging that "one mistake does not erase my progress," the learner is encouraged to view language acquisition as a cumulative process rather than an all-or-nothing endeavor.

Reframing the Nature of Language Learning

The podcast demystifies the idea of talent in language learning. The assertion that "English is a skill, not a talent" is particularly empowering, as it suggests that proficiency is accessible to anyone willing to put in the time. The speaker highlights the importance of the internal narrative, encouraging students to believe that "my English voice deserves to be heard" and that they are "braver than I think when I speak English." This psychological positioning is intended to lower the barrier to entry for daily practice.

The Power of Consistency and Small Efforts

Strategic success in language learning is attributed to steady, manageable inputs. The phrase "small efforts lead to big results" encapsulates the belief that daily practice, even if it feels slow, is superior to sporadic, intense study sessions. The speaker reinforces this by noting that "consistency is more powerful than intensity." Furthermore, the concept of "learning even when it feels slow" encourages students to maintain their momentum during plateaus, reminding them that they are "training my brain and that takes time."

Practical Mindset Shifts for Daily Practice

To bridge the gap between intent and action, the podcast provides several mantras that learners can utilize when motivation wanes:

  • Prioritizing Communication over Grammar: The reminder that "clear communication is more important than perfect grammar" helps alleviate the anxiety of speaking in real-time environments.
  • Accepting the Journey: Recognizing that "learning English is a long journey and I'm on it" helps manage expectations and reduces the pressure to reach fluency instantly.
  • Confidence Building: The speaker notes that "confidence comes after practice, not before," which is a vital lesson for those waiting to feel ready before they start speaking.

Conclusion: Making English a Lifestyle

Ultimately, the goal is to integrate the language into one's life, as evidenced by the statement, "English is becoming part of my life." By viewing language study as an "investment in myself" and acknowledging that "today's struggle is tomorrow's strength," learners can transform their study habits into a sustainable, empowering practice. The podcast serves as both a meditation and a call to action, urging listeners to return to these affirmations whenever they feel discouraged, reminding them that they are "closer to my goal than I was yesterday."
